George was a missionary to Denmark in 1911. They didn't have missionary training like they do now. The missionaries went to Salt Lake, took out their endowments, were set apart and sent on their way within a couple of days.

He served in World War I in France and Germany as a "wagoner", which is a supply soldier, taking supplies up to the lines,using a span of mules and a wagon.

He had married prior to going in the service. Following his release from the military he farmed in Oasis on 40 acres that he purchased from his father. They had a home in Deseret and a lovely vegetable garden. He farmed and worked as a section hand on the railroad for many years. He raised alfalfa on the farm.

He was a hard worker and a very kind and giving person.
